Future leaders

The Indian Register of Shipping (IRS), in collaboration with the DMET MERI Ex-Cadets Association, has hosted a seminar titled "Maritime Workforce 2030: Pathways, Progress & Preparedness - Shaping Future Leaders for a Sustainable Maritime Sector" in Mumbai. Senior maritime leaders, educators and industry professionals discussed ways to create a skilled, future-ready workforce, and elevate the seafaring profession. Arun Sharma, IRS executive chairman, emphasised the urgent need to raise the profile of seafarers, acknowledging their vital role in global trade and maritime safety. He urged stakeholders to position seafaring as a prestigious and aspirational career, not only at sea but also as a stepping stone to leadership roles ashore.
